Carlsberg to unveil Easter themed activation in London

Carlsberg is set to execute what the brand claims to be its biggest stunt yet, at London's Old Truman Brewery on 23 March.

The 'If Carlsberg Did Chocolate Bars' event will take its inspiration from Easter, and feature a bar.

Members of the public are being invited down to the event from 12pm, and it will run until 5pm. Exact details remain under wraps, however in true Carlsberg style, attendees can expect complimentary beer.
